EU and Member States maintain position as world’s leading provider of Official Development Assistance in 2023

On Monday 24 June in Luxembourg, the Council of the European Union approved its conclusions on the EU’s Official Development Assistance (ODA) objectives in a thirteenth annual analysis report intended to inform the European Council.

Based on data from the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development (OECD), the EU Council notes in its conclusions that in 2023, the EU’s collective ODA reached €95.9 billion, compared with €93.3 billion in 2022 and €71.6 billion in 2021.

The EU and its Member States have maintained their position as the world's largest provider of ODA, accounting for 42% of global ODA in 2022 and 2023.

In 2023, the EU’s combined ODA represented 0.57% of the EU’s gross national income (GNI).

The Council of the EU stresses that it is “urgent” for the EU and its Member States to take additional measures to achieve both the individual targets and the EU's collective commitment to devote 0.70% of its GNI to ODA and to devote 0.20% of its ODA to the least developed countries by 2030.
